Kinds Of Exercise Bikes

Understanding the different types of exercise bikes is necessary for making an informed purchase. Each type has its special features, advantages, and target market.

Type of Exercise BikeDescriptionBest For
Upright BikeSimulates a conventional roadway bike position, requiring balance and engaging core muscles.High-intensity cardio exercises and those searching for a compact design.
Recumbent BikeFeatures a reclined seating position that offers back support.People with lower back problems or those recovering from injuries.
Spin BikeDesigned for high-intensity exercises, equipped with a heavy flywheel for a realistic biking experience.Bicyclists and fitness enthusiasts trying to find a tough exercise.
Double Action BikeIntegrates upper and lower body workouts with moving handlebars.Full-body workouts and calorie burning.

Upright Bikes: A Classic Choice

Upright bikes provide a traditional biking experience. They promote a full-body exercise by engaging not just the legs however also the core and arm muscles. Users can adjust the resistance to tailor their workouts, interesting both newbies and advanced bicyclists.

Recumbent Bikes: Comfort Meets Function

For those who prioritize comfort, recumbent bikes are ideal. They offer a larger seat and backrest, reducing pressure on the back and making long rides more enjoyable. This type is especially popular amongst older grownups or people with movement problems.

Spin Bikes: The High-Intensity Performer

Spin bikes are designed for high-intensity workouts that mimic outdoor cycling. With adjustable resistance and a focus on speed and endurance, these bikes are favored in group physical fitness classes and amongst passionate bicyclists seeking to increase their performance.

Double Action Bikes: Full-Body Engagement

Dual-action bikes enable users to engage both the upper and lower body concurrently. This device is efficient for calorie burning and cardiovascular physical fitness, making it an extraordinary option for those seeking to optimize their workout in a shorter time.

Benefits of Using an Exercise Bike

Stationary bicycle provide many physical and psychological health benefits. Here's a list of significant advantages:

  1. Cardiovascular Health: Regular biking improves heart health, increases lung capability, and enhances general cardiovascular efficiency.
  2. Weight Management: Burn calories effectively with sustained cycling sessions, helping in weight loss and upkeep.
  3. Low-Impact Exercise: Ideal for people with joint problems, exercise bikes offer a low-impact workout that minimizes tension on the body.
  4. Convenience and Flexibility: Exercise bikes can be used in your home, removing the need for a health club membership and enabling users to fit exercises into their busy schedules.
  5. Personalized Workouts: Users can easily change resistance levels and workout strength, making it suitable for various fitness levels.
  6. Improved Mental Health: Physical activity, including biking, launches endorphins, which might decrease stress and stress and anxiety while enhancing mood.

Tips for Maximizing Your Workout

To guarantee you get the most out of your exercise bike exercises, consider the following suggestions:

TipDescription
Set Clear GoalsDevelop specific, quantifiable, achievable, appropriate, and time-bound (SMART) goals to keep you inspired.
Adjust Your Bike ProperlyEnsure your seat height, handlebar height, and distance from the pedals are comfy and ergonomic to prevent injuries.
Integrate Interval TrainingAlternate between high-intensity bursts and moderate-paced cycling to increase calorie burn and improve cardiovascular fitness.
Stay HydratedKeep water close-by to stay hydrated throughout your exercise, specifically throughout longer sessions.
Track Your ProgressUtilize a physical fitness tracker or the bike's built-in metrics to monitor your speed, range, and heart rate to gauge improvement gradually.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. The length of time should I ride an exercise bike for optimum results?

The majority of fitness professionals suggest at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ity or 75 minutes of energetic activity each week. For beginners, beginning with 20-30 minutes a couple of times a week is a good idea, gradually increasing period and strength.

2. Can I lose tummy fat by utilizing a stationary bicycle?

While area reduction is a misconception, biking can add to general weight loss, reducing body fat, consisting of in the stomach. Integrate cycling with a well balanced diet plan for the best outcomes.

3. Is cycling safe for seniors?

Yes, cycling is a low-impact exercise that is typically safe for senior citizens. Recumbent bikes, in particular, provide exceptional support and comfort.

4. What should I use for a stationary bicycle exercise?

Wearing breathable, moisture-wicking clothes and helpful athletic shoes is recommended. Biking shorts can likewise enhance convenience throughout longer trips.

5. Do I need to purchase an elegant bike for effective exercises?

Not always. While more expensive models might include extra functions, effective exercises can be achieved with a standard stationary bicycle as long as it meets your requirements.
